What On a line graph where is the independent variable placed?

The independent variable is typically placed on the x-axis of a line graph. This axis is also known as the horizontal axis and represents the variable that is manipulated or controlled by the experimenter.

Where is the data collected placed on a graph?

Data collected is typically placed on a graph based on the type of data and the research question being addressed. For example, categorical data may be displayed in a bar chart or pie chart, while numerical data is often displayed in a line graph, scatter plot, or histogram. The choice of graph should effectively communicate the relationships and patterns present in the data.
